Biography
Professor Mahmoudi completed his undergraduate medical training at the Royal Free Hospital School of Medicine. Following completion of his junior medical training in London he undertook specialist training in Cardiology in Southampton General Hospital before completing a PhD in vascular biology at the University of Cambridge in 2008. He then completed an 18-month Interventional Cardiology Fellowship at The Washington Hospital Centre, Washington DC, one of the world’s leading centres for interventional cardiology. He was awarded an NIHR Clinical Lectureship at the University of Cambridge/Papworth Hospital prior to his appointment at the University of Surrey and St. Peter’s Hospital.He has been an academic interventional cardiologist since 2012. In addition to general cardiology, he has a special interest in the etiology and treatment of hypertension, coronary atherosclerosis, and intracoronary imaging particularly intravascular ultrasound and optical coherence tomography.
